Cost of Living in University Heights, OH: What You Need to Know

With a cost of living index of 95, University Heights, OH is slightly more affordable than average. Living here is 5% cheaper than the national average and 17% above the Ohio state average of 78. University Heights is a smaller community of 13,508 residents, where everyday costs can differ substantially from nearby larger cities.

Housing costs are the biggest factor in University Heights's cost of living. The median monthly rent is $1,445 (10% above the US median of $1,319), and the median home value sits at $224,900 (26% below the national median of $304,900). At current prices, the median home costs roughly 2.3x the median household income — well within traditional affordability guidelines.

The median household income in University Heights is $98,474, which is 31% higher than the national median of $75,149. Residents spend roughly 18% of household income on rent. This is a comfortable ratio, well below the 30% threshold that financial experts recommend as a maximum.

Everyday prices in the Cleveland, OH (Metropolitan Statistical Area) metro area are generally below the national average. Out of 6 common items tracked by the Bureau of Labor Statistics, 6 are priced lower than the US average.
